If you're doing a lot of online shopping, make sure your spyware protection is up-to-date. Hackers often target major shopping sites in an attempt to steal personal information or to break into your accounts. If your security software provides you with a warning about a website, pay close attention and avoid that site. If you feel something is amiss with your own transaction, report it to the webmaster.


Read all item information. Merely viewing an online image does not always provide you with a true idea of an item. Products may look larger or smaller than they actually are. Always read the description completely to find out exactly what to expect if you buy.


Check the URL before entering credit card information. The web address should begin with "https". This means the site is secure. You cannot be sure your information is being stored securely otherwise.


Look to auction and discount online vendors before buying from a big box store. The deals online are typically much better than those locally. You can save a lot with very few negatives. Do not neglect to verify the return policies that are in place. These are not the same with every site.


Read on the information on the product page. Read the product specifications to be sure that you are getting all the features and options you need. Remember that the photo might not exactly match the item.


If you can, don't buy big-ticket items until right around holiday time. Holidays like President's Day or Independence Day are typical times for traditional and online stores to hold a sale. Some sites not only discount but provide free shipping too.


Look into the different coupon sites prior to shopping. These sites offer coupons from both retailers and manufacturers; you can save a lot of money with them. The key is to remember to check before you buy.


Look for digital coupons before you purchase anything. Many sites provide useable codes for lots of shopping sites. If you are unable to find a coupon code, Google the website's name and coupon. You are sure to find a good deal.

If you order a pricy item online, it's better to pay some more for shipping via a reliable carrier like UPS. That provides you with insurance, tracking and faster delivery. If you are not going to be home when the package is delivered, ask a neighbor to be at your house when your order is expected to be delivered.

When you look for products, pick stores that are on the first pages of search results. The stores that are on the front page are probably quite a bit more trustworthy than the rest of the results. You can also just stick with companies that you already know and trust.


Whenever you are shopping online, never use your personal or business email when making purchases. Over time, these accounts may become full of spam emails. Set up a special e mail address for shopping only. This way you will keep your inbox clean and still receive messages about your purchases.
